About us

The VBC vision is a monthly rotation of gatherings with fellow active, retired, and reserve veterans at different brewery locations across San Diego County in a relaxed environment. The VBC purpose is three-fold: first, assist transitioning service members through networking, discussions of important events, introductions to industries across the region, and ensuring service members are personally introduced to leaders in aforementioned groups. The VBC believes by supporting, vetting, and assisting noteworthy organizations that legitimately help veterans this will also help the entire San Diego community. Second, translate our military service to community service, ensuring we continue our leadership into non-profit, volunteer, and civil service organizations. Lastly, continue our sense of camaraderie, thus safeguarding the bonds established during our military service, and ensuring there is a safety net of resources for veterans. VBC will continue to interface with senior veterans and business leaders in the community, and leverage their passion for assisting fellow veterans.

    Job Description:  We need a Military Flight Operational Quality Assurance (MFOQA) & Aviation/Airman Safety Action Program (ASAP) Program Manager for a Full-time position. Position: Military Flight Operational Quality Assurance (MFOQA) & Aviation/Airman Safety Action Program (ASAP) Program Manager Location: Barksdale AF Base Shreveport, LA Position Type: Full-time position Job Description: Military Flight Operational Quality Assurance (MFOQA) & Aviation/Airman Safety Action Program (ASAP) Program Manager to oversee the MFOQA and ASAP activities at Air Force Global Strike Command (AFGSC) and ensure these programs meet AFGSC's requirements regarding the measurement and management of safety hazards and trends. Assist in the development, evaluation, monitoring, and compliance with MFOQA/ASAP regulations, policies, standards, and procedures. Generate informational articles, briefings, case studies, cost-benefit analysis, marketing materials, and training materials to stakeholders and designated users at AFGSC and targeted bases on MFOQA and ASAP safety findings, corrective actions, program plans, goals, objectives, benefits, schedules, and the road ahead. Support AFSEC in disseminating MFOQA/ASAP goals and processes to AF leadership. Generate briefings, and point papers, and participate in meetings as necessary. Assist AFSEC and AFGSC with the development of long-term funding needs and POM submittals. Maintain familiarity with AFGSC MFOQA-capable aircraft, flight data recorder equipment installation schedules, flight data download and data capture rate statistics, and other relevant information. Support AFSEC with the assessment and evaluation of mishap prevention strategies that support or complement MFOQA/ASAP capabilities, analyses, and processes. Required Qualifications: Bachelor's degree or higher. 15 years of flight experience in Special Operations, pilots preferred. Joint, HAF, MAJCOM, or NAF staff experience. General knowledge of the Guard and Reserve component of AFGSC. Technical requirements: Military aviation experience and extensive knowledge of aircraft operational environments, operating characteristics, standards, missions flown, and the maneuvers performed for AFGSC aircraft. Knowledge of and experience with aviation safety programs, including MFOQA, ASAP, Line Operations Safety Audit (LOSA), and operational risk management. Moderate skill level in the use of Microsoft Office products. Proven ability to collaborate with all echelons, from headquarters staff to squadron operations and maintenance. Anticipate travel approximately one trip every two months.
